Original Description
Portrait of a Gentleman by Nicolaes Maes (1634–1693) exemplifies the Dutch Golden Age’s mastery of light, texture, and psychological depth. Painted ca. 1665–1670, the work captures a refined, middle-aged subject in contemplative repose, his dark attire contrasted against a muted bronze background, a hallmark of Maes’s mature period. The sitter’s quiet confidence—conveyed through his steady gaze, the delicate rendering of his lace collar, and the play of light on his face—reflects Maes’s transition from Rembrandtesque chiaroscuro (his early teacher) to a smoother, more aristocratic elegance. This portrait embodies the era’s societal shift toward bourgeois self-representation, where dignity and restraint trumped ostentation. Positioned within Maes’s prolific output of over 900 works, it underscores his role in bridging Rembrandt’s intimate realism and the polished formalism of later portraitists like van der Helst.
